Whats he makin em out of? solid Gold plated steel with diamonds on the face :hmm:.....ARD Aussie Comp ramps go for around $1500 (i think), and thats from the only 100% Ramp company in Australia. There's no way in the world one ramp will cost 2 grand, let alone 3 and a half, ya'd (should) get 2 100% comp ramps for that price, and thats if ya bought em through a ramp company such as ARD. Fullsize comp ramps will cost ya about $800 or so, thats including cheap labour, and not getting the transitions rolled profesionaly. Price also comes down to what size and wall thickness steel your using and how many supports ya put in. so the measurements you've said:

Length: 5.5mtrs
Height: 2mtrs
Trans: 8 mts

isn't that far off bein comp standard, so I'd be willin to give a quote for about $700-$800 depending on steel used. As stated, all ramp costs come down to a few simple things:

Steel size
Steel costs
Steel used
Face material

They are what make ramp value's vary.
